    Any recommendations for an at home wooden dummy, as far where to buy or what to avoid? 😅

  • @SifuBarryOBrien

    @SifuBarryOBrien

    22 күн бұрын

    Hello Steven, I’d recommend finding a used Muk Yan Jong, as new ones can be quite expensive, often costing well over $2000. The best way to find a wooden dummy is through word of mouth. If you know anyone who trains in Ving Tsun, ask around. Many people buy one and, when they stop training, it often sits unused in their basement. They are usually willing to sell it at a good price. Additionally, you could check with your local Ving Tsun schools or look for listings on Marketplace or Craigslist. I always advise my students to prioritize training over tools. If you’re enrolled in a Ving Tsun school, they should have a jong available. Many of my students practice on the jong after class. Avoid the cheap, thin ones or PVC imitations; instead, get a proper wall-mounted hardwood dummy. Buick Yip jongs are particularly good if you can find one.
